Hi mgreen and karalane-

 

I have actually had a good experience with Andrea. I do know that sometimes her messages don't come through as quickly if she has pictures attached. Those messages sometimes bounce back to her so she will send them to an alternate e-mail address that I sent her. I found this out because I called her directly after I had not heard back from her, but she has always been very responsive to my questions, although sometimes it may take her a couple of days.

 

Regarding their cakes, I found them to be very basic. She sent me some pics of cakes that they have done in the past and if you e-mail me at [email protected] I will try to send them to you. Anyway, they were more basic than my FH and I were looking for, so Andrea suggested Pie In The Sky Bakery in Puerto Vallarta. You should send Andrea pics of the type of cake you want and ask if that is something they can do.

 

The decorations for the reception are VERY basic...just white linens and napkins from what I understand. You are allowed to bring in your own if you like. I'm not sure what, if any, centerpieces are provided. I think there is an option to have the reception on the beach, at one of the restaurants (Flamingo or the Asian restaurant) or in their ballroom, but the ballroom won't be all-inclusive.

 

We are planning a welcome beach party on the Friday before the wedding and our rehearsal will be right before that.
